United States Military sources said on April 12 that Tikrit-the biggest city Iraqi city not under control by United States forces--'could fall without a significant fight.'
Officials hinted that after days of intense bombing and with United States Special Forces 'nearby,' Tikrit may fall without a large United States presence.
